Overview of Rochester Police Jail
The Rochester Police Jail in Pennsylvania is a short-term facility where inmates are held in preparation for their court appointment or transfer to longer-term facilities. This jail is operated by the local police department in Rochester, PA.

How to Locate an Inmate
In order to locate an inmate housed at the Rochester Police Jail, you will need to contact the jail directly via phone at (724) 775-1200. As there is no online inmate locator for this facility, inquiries about inmates must be done in person or over the phone.

Booking and Release Process
The booking process at Rochester Police Jail includes fingerprinting, photographing, and paperwork. The release process can vary based on legal requirements, bail conditions, and administrative procedures. Further details can be provided by contacting the jail.
